Wagstaffe · Suburb / Locality
How people move — recent moves within Australia and arrivals from overseas.
Almost no one has moved to Wagstaffe from overseas recently, making it a very stable pocket of the coast. While 37.3% of residents have changed homes in the last five years, this is still well below the national figure.
People who moved in the last five years.
About 37.3% of people here moved home in the last five years. This is higher than most similar areas, though it remains a little below the New South Wales figure.
